The Fundamentals of US Cups and Imperial Quarts

 

A US cup represents a standard volume measurement in the American customary system, equaling precisely 236.588 milliliters. This unit has become the cornerstone of American cooking, appearing in countless recipes and kitchen measurements across the United States. The familiar measuring cup found in American kitchens holds exactly this amount when filled to the brim, making it a practical tool for both liquid and dry ingredients.

 

The imperial quart, on the other hand, belongs to the British imperial system of measurements. One imperial quart contains 1136.52 milliliters, making it noticeably larger than its American counterpart, the US quart. This difference stems from historical variations in how the gallon was defined in each system, with the imperial gallon being established in 1824 when Britain standardized its measurements.

 

Mathematical Relationship Between Units

 

The conversion between US cups and imperial quarts follows a precise mathematical relationship. One US cup equals 0.20816846 imperial quarts, while conversely, one imperial quart contains 4.80380169 US cups. This conversion factor remains constant regardless of temperature or the specific liquid being measured, providing reliability for accurate kitchen calculations.

Historical Context and Modern Relevance

 

The divergence between US customary and imperial measurements originated when the United States retained the English wine gallon as its standard, while Britain later redefined its gallon in 1824. This historical split created the ongoing need for conversion between these closely related yet distinct systems. Converting Larger Quantities

 

When scaling recipes or working with bulk ingredients, the conversion between US cups and imperial quarts becomes particularly important. For instance, converting 10 US cups yields approximately 2.08 imperial quarts, while 50 cups equals about 10.41 imperial quarts. These calculations prove essential in commercial food service, catering operations, and industrial food production where precise measurements directly impact product consistency and cost management.

Avoiding Common Measurement Pitfalls

 

Confusion between US and imperial measurements represents a common source of recipe failures. The imperial system's larger volume units mean that using imperial quart measurements when US quarts are intended results in excess liquid, potentially ruining dishes that depend on precise liquid ratios. Conversely, substituting US measurements for imperial quantities may leave recipes too dry or concentrated.

 

Temperature considerations, while not affecting the mathematical conversion, can influence practical measurement. Hot liquids may seem to occupy more volume due to expansion, though the actual conversion ratio remains unchanged. Professional kitchens account for this by allowing liquids to reach room temperature before precise measurement when accuracy is critical.
